Output 37285eaa62e34a75f40c225f3165794de53c062448556de2b12fe70d77927a37:1

value
1089550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ec68f91958db992870263734303153fcc8a65897 OP_EQUAL
address
3PF39UFSpWcHVd78qWLWZ1Ahb39ZeTdNVB
transaction
37285eaa62e34a75f40c225f3165794de53c062448556de2b12fe70d77927a37